Transaction ebc52a43c59db148c270b95747c1617718b13474bb60abaab72490906a267915

1 Input
2 Outputs
  • ebc52a43c59db148c270b95747c1617718b13474bb60abaab72490906a267915:0
  • value  6955983422
    address  1AHjpLAQGZjiCrtMAxkfGedYVxCUjMY7YY
  • ebc52a43c59db148c270b95747c1617718b13474bb60abaab72490906a267915:1
  • value  339960
    address  1H9zeat1AqJSnqTftywmFAzkpMTA6b2Wsn